导言:本文针对“TPWallet转账时间”问题做全方位综合分析,覆盖实时支付系统、合约升级影响、区块体机制、钱包特性与专家级建议,帮助产品和运营制定可落地的优化策略。
一、影响TPWallet转账时间的关键因素
- 出块时间与确认数:链的区块间隔、所需确认数量直接决定最终到账时间;PoS即时终结链比PoW多重确认链速度快。
- 网络拥堵与Gas策略:高拥堵时准项目标Gas价决定tx被矿工/验证者打包优先级。EIP-1559等机制改变用户预期和费率波动。

- 跨链/桥接延迟:若转账涉及跨链,桥的确认窗口、验证者签名周期、中心化中继都会显著增加时间。
- 节点与RPC质量:节点同步延迟、RPC限流、负载均衡策略会延长提交/查询的感知时间。
- 合约复杂度与事件回调:合约内复杂逻辑或外部Oracles回调会产生额外等待与重试机制。
二、实时支付系统(实时结算/近实时体验)
- 实时支付设计要区分“链上最终性”与“用户体验即时性”。基于信用/托管的预结算或Layer-2(状态通道、Rollup)可实现近实时到账体验。
- 快速最终性链(如一些BFT类链)与高吞吐链(Solana类)能够减少单笔确认等待,但可能在去中心化或安全模型上有权衡。
三、合约升级对转账时间的作用
- 升级模式(Proxy/Beacon)本身对单次转账时间影响有限,但升级过程(迁移数据、暂停合约、事件回放)会影响可用性窗口。
- 合约优化(减少循环、外部调用、状态写入)能降低gas并提高打包概率。
- 引入Meta-Transaction与Gas Abstraction可把gas支付放到第三方或打包器,从而改善用户感知的转账时间。
四、区块体、共识与传播的细节影响
- 区块体大小、交易打包规则与传播延迟会导致局部重组(reorg)或孤块,要求更高的确认数来保证不可逆性。
- 节点间的网络拓扑、块传播协议优化(例如优先传送头部、并行传输)能降低可见延迟。
五、TPWallet可用的钱包特性与优化建议
- 智能Gas估算与动态费率:基于实时池深度和链上吞吐预测推送费率层级(快速/常规/节省)。
- Replace-by-Fee / accelerate 功能:允许用户提高未确认交易的费用并替换,减少长时间挂起风险。

- Nonce管理与多签排队:避免nonce冲突导致交易卡顿;支持并发管理与自动重试。
- 支持L2与桥的“快捷模式”:默认推荐低成本高速度的L2通道,必要时回落至L1。
- 本地/远程签名后的TX缓存与Watcher:钱包应保存并监控未确认交易,通过回调或推送实时告知用户状态。
六、专家洞察与实施性建议
- 指标与SLA:定义从“提交”到“首确认”和“最终确认”的目标时延(P50/P95/P99),并对RPC、桥与打包服务进行SLO。
- 多节点/多提供商策略:并行提交到多个RPC提供商,使用自研或合作的低延迟中继。
- 灾备与升级流程:合约升级须走灰度/回滚路径,维护迁移窗口与用户通知,并在升级期间提供代替支付通道。
- UX设计:在UI中展示预计确认时间、当前Fee排名、加速按钮与退路说明,降低用户焦虑。
七、全球科技领先实践参考
- Layer-2(Arbitrum/Optimism/zkSync/Polygon)通过汇总和批量结算实现低成本快速体验。
- BFT类高即时性链与BT结算网络在支付场景中提供更短的最终性等待。
- 支付专链与状态通道(Lightning/Connext)在微支付和频繁转账场景表现突出。
结论:TPWallet要缩短转账时间,既要在链选择与合约设计上做出技术取舍,也要在钱包层面通过智能费率、交易替换、L2集成与可视化监控来提升用户体验。结合专家建议建立清晰SLA、多供应商冗余和合约灰度升级流程,是实现“感知实时”和“链上安全”双赢的路径。
评论
Tech_Sam
很全面的分析,特别认同把UX与底层链特性绑在一起看,实战价值高。
小青
关于meta-transaction部分能否再举个具体实现流程或厂商例子?想落地参考。
CryptoNeko
建议补充对不同L2的延迟对比数据,但文章已给出很实用的优化清单。
链上老王
合约升级的灰度与回滚方案确实关键,遇到过一次升级导致大量TX失败,教训深刻。